Zookeeper分布式环境搭建详细指南

需积分: 1 0 下载量 189 浏览量 更新于2024-10-14 收藏 203KB ZIP 举报
资源摘要信息:"Zookeeper之分布式环境搭建" 在现代IT架构中,分布式系统应用越来越广泛,Zookeeper作为一种分布式协调服务,因其设计的简洁性、功能的实用性以及高性能而受到开发者的青睐。Zookeeper主要提供了分布式数据一致性、配置维护、命名服务、分布式锁等核心功能,是构建分布式应用的重要组件。 本资源"Zookeeper之分布式环境搭建.zip"包含了一系列文件,其中最关键的是"文档.pdf"文件,可能包含如下知识点: 1. Zookeeper基础概念:介绍Zookeeper的角色和功能,以及它在分布式系统中的作用。 2. 安装配置指南:详述如何在分布式环境中部署Zookeeper,包括必要的软件依赖、环境变量设置以及Zookeeper集群的配置方法。 3. 集群搭建步骤:解释如何通过多个Zookeeper实例创建一个集群,包括集群的节点角色划分(领导者Leader、跟随者Follower和观察者Observer),以及如何保证集群的高可用性和扩展性。 4. 客户端使用示例:演示如何编写客户端程序来连接Zookeeper集群,并实现数据的读写操作。 5. 分布式锁实现:讲解如何利用Zookeeper的特性来实现分布式锁,保证在分布式环境下数据的一致性和安全性。 6. 服务发现机制:介绍Zookeeper如何在分布式服务中作为服务发现的工具,包括服务注册和发现的机制。 7. 配置管理和动态更新:描述Zookeeper如何进行配置管理和动态更新,使得分布式系统能够灵活地根据需要进行调整。 8. 监听器机制:解释Zookeeper事件监听器的工作原理,以及如何在应用程序中利用监听器进行事件驱动处理。 9. 故障诊断与优化:提供一些常见的故障诊断技巧和优化Zookeeper集群性能的方法。 另外,"产品说明.zip"可能包含: 1. Zookeeper产品介绍:提供关于Zookeeper产品的详细信息,包括历史版本、特性对比、应用场景等。 2. 高级配置技巧:深入讲解Zookeeper的高级配置选项和参数,帮助用户优化Zookeeper实例的性能。 3. 安全设置:介绍如何在Zookeeper中设置安全机制,包括认证、授权和加密通信。 4. 兼容性与升级:描述Zookeeper的版本兼容性问题和升级过程中的注意事项。 通过以上文件的学习,用户能够全面了解Zookeeper的分布式环境搭建过程,掌握Zookeeper集群的配置与管理,进而有效地将Zookeeper应用到自己的分布式系统架构中。这对于提升分布式系统的性能、稳定性和可维护性至关重要。